What Is Domestic Violence Law?
Domestic violence law aims to protect people from abuse by a spouse, partner, family member, or roommate. This includes physical, emotional, sexual, and psychological abuse. The laws and procedures of Wisconsin and Fox Point provide most of the protections of domestic violence law. The law provides for restraining orders, criminal charges against the abuser, and other protective actions. Domestic violence law also supports victims in securing custody of children, safe housing, and financial support.
What Are Some Examples of Situations Where I Might Need a Domestic Violence Lawyer?
You might need a domestic violence lawyer if you are experiencing abuse from a partner, family member, or cohabitant. For instance, if you:
- Need a restraining order to keep the abuser away from you and your children
- Your child is being abused by their other parent
- You want to pursue criminal charges against your abuser
- Someone is stalking you and you don’t know how to get them to stop
- You don’t know how to access resources like safe housing and financial support

What Could Happen if I Don’t Hire a Domestic Violence Lawyer?
If you don’t hire a domestic violence lawyer, you might face significant challenges in protecting yourself and your children from an abuser. Obtaining a restraining order or securing custody of your children can be difficult without legal representation. You might also struggle to navigate the criminal justice system and ensure the abuser is held accountable. Additionally, without legal help, you may not fully understand your rights and the resources available to you. Hiring a lawyer ensures you have the support and guidance needed to effectively address the abuse, protect your family, and move forward safely.
What Questions Should I Ask When Trying To Find a Domestic Violence Lawyer in Fox Point?
These questions can help you decide if you feel comfortable and confident that a domestic violence lawyer has the qualifications, experience, and ability to manage your case well. Many lawyers offer free consultations that allow you to understand your options and get specific legal advice before hiring them. The top questions to ask include:
- What is your area of expertise?
- How have you handled cases like mine?
- What are the potential outcomes of my case?
- What is the timeline for my case?
- Can I contact you during non-business hours?
- What is your billing and fee structure?
- How long have you been practicing in Fox Point and Wisconsin?
- What will my involvement be during the process?
